| biography:
| Electrical engineer, born in Des Moines, Iowa, USA. He studied at the California Institute of Technology, then worked in the Bell Telephone Laboratories (1936–71), returning to Caltech as professor of engineering. A man of wide scientific interests, he made important discoveries in the fields of microwaves, radar, and pulse-code modulation. In the 1950s he was one of the first to see the possibilities of satellite communication, taking a leading part in the development work that resulted in the launch of Echo in 1960 and Telstar in 1962. |
